Funny T-Shirts for Men
Shop by Category
427,426 results
- AU $24.58 to AU $32.93Free postageClick & Collect
- AU $24.72 to AU $26.72Free postageClick & Collect
- AU $24.69 to AU $26.76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$24.58 to AU $26.49Free postageClick & Collect
- New (other) · Harley-DavidsonAU $36.99 to AU $39.99Free postage13 sold
- AU $29.69 to AU $32.99Free postageClick & Collect
- AU $22.95 to AU $26.95Free postageClick & Collect
- AU $22.95 to AU $26.95Free postageClick & Collect
- AU $24.95 to AU $25.95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$24.69 to AU $26.76Free postageClick & Collect
- AU $24.95 to AU $25.95Free postageClick & Collect203 sold
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$23.49 to AU $25.49Free postageClick & Collect
- AU $29.69 to AU $32.99Free postageClick & Collect
- AU $29.69 to AU $32.99Free postageClick & Collect
- AU $22.95 to AU $29.95Free postageClick & Collect
- New (other) · SnlAU $68.79AU $31.15 postage
- AU $22.95 to AU $26.95Free postageClick & Collect
- AU $24.95Free postageClick & Collect
- AU $24.95AU $0.99 postageClick & Collect
- AU $29.95 to AU $49.95Free postage
- Brand new · UnbrandedAU $12.50 to AU $14.95Free postage
- AU $27.95 to AU $29.95Free postageClick & Collect
- AU $23.49 to AU $25.49Free postageClick & Collect
- AU $22.95 to AU $26.95Free postageClick & Collect
- AU $23.49 to AU $25.49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$20.42 to AU $23.03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- AU $22.95 to AU $29.95Free postageClick & Collect
- AU $25.95 to AU $27.95Free postageClick & Collect
- AU $22.95 to AU $25.95Free postageClick & Collect73 sold
- AU $24.55 to AU $26.72Free postageClick & Collect
- AU $22.95 to AU $29.95Free postageClick & Collect
- AU $29.69 to AU $32.99Free postageClick & Collect
- Brand new · UnbrandedAU $21.99 to AU $26.99Free postageClick & Collect
- AU $52.80Free postageClick & Collect1 watching
- Brand new · UnbrandedAU $5.84 to AU $19.89Free postage
- Pre-owned · UnbrandedAU $42.99AU $39.91 postage
- AU $23.49 to AU $25.49Free postageClick & Collect
- AU $22.95 to AU $24.95Free postageClick & Collect
- Brand new · Rat FinkAU $49.00AU $10.50 postageClick & Collect8 sold
- AU $24.42 to AU $26.49Free postageClick & Collect
- Pre-owned · AnvilAU $12.38or Best OfferAU $32.70 postage
- AU $34.90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- Brand new · UnbrandedAU $34.38 to AU $66.88AU $18.71 postage2 watching
- AU $22.95 to AU $26.95Free postageClick & Collect
- Brand new · UnbrandedAU $34.38 to AU $46.43AU $18.90 postage
- Brand new · UnbrandedAU $29.95AU $10.95 postageClick & Collect
- AU $33.99 to AU $38.99Free postageClick & Collect
- AU $23.59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ect
- Brand new · Rat FinkAU $49.00AU $10.50 postageClick & Collect5 watching
- Brand new · UnbrandedAU $24.00Free postage
- AU $14.84 to AU $28.04Free postageClick & Collect
- AU $21.95 to AU $26.95Free postageClick & Collect